## Music app
|
|
|
|
The standalone `Music` app plays audio only inside the current player's NUI. It never creates a
|
|
world sound, voice channel, positional event, or 3D-audio state that another player can hear.
|
|
|
|
Server-owned MP3/OGG tracks and their optional artwork live directly in
|
|
`sky_phone/config/music`. Define only their stable ID, title, and artist in
|
|
`sky_phone/config/music.lua`:
|
|
|
|
```lua
|
|
Tracks = {
|
|
{
|
|
Id = "night-drive",
|
|
Title = "Night Drive",
|
|
Artist = "Sky Records",
|
|
},
|
|
}
|
|
```
|
|
|
|
The resource searches `config/music` and all of its subdirectories for files whose name matches
|
|
the ID. For the example above, place `night-drive.ogg` or `night-drive.mp3` anywhere below that
|
|
directory. Optional artwork uses the same name with `.webp`, `.png`, `.jpg`, or `.jpeg`. If both
|
|
audio formats exist, OGG wins; artwork priority is WEBP, PNG, JPG, then JPEG. More than one file
|
|
with the selected extension and ID is ambiguous and the server reports it in the console. Folder
|
|
names may contain spaces, but must not contain path separators or control characters. Do not name
|
|
a folder itself with a supported audio or artwork extension.
|
|
|
|
No frontend build is needed when tracks change. Restart the resource so FiveM republishes the
|
|
files and reloads the track configuration. Keep existing track IDs stable because playlists store
|
|
those IDs. Moving matching files between subdirectories does not affect playlists.
|
|
|
|
When upgrading from the previous path-based configuration, rename each audio and artwork file to
|
|
its existing ID and remove the `File` and `Artwork` fields. Do not change the ID itself, otherwise
|
|
existing playlist entries can no longer resolve the track.
|
|
|
|
Players can add public YouTube video links to their own library. Metadata is requested through
|
|
YouTube's oEmbed endpoint on the server, while playback uses the embedded YouTube player only on
|
|
that player's NUI. Personal songs and playlists are stored per linked iFruit account, or per phone
|
|
IMEI while signed out, in the `sky_phone_music_*` tables. Limits and rate controls are configured in
|
|
`config/music.lua`.

## FlipTok accounts
|
|
|
|
FlipTok profiles use their own username and password login. Registration requires a linked iFruit
|
|
account once so an existing creator profile, videos, followers, and verification can be claimed
|
|
without data loss. Login sessions are stored per phone IMEI and survive resource or server restarts;
|
|
signing out removes only that device session.
|
|
|
|
Set a private, stable password pepper in `server.cfg` before players register. Changing it later
|
|
invalidates every existing FlipTok password:
|
|
|
|
```cfg
|
|
set sky_phone_fliptok_password_pepper "replace-with-a-long-random-secret"
|
|
```
|
|
|
|
Passwords are stored as salted hashes. The pepper is read server-side from the convar and is never
|
|
included in the NUI bundle.

## Phone identity and SIM modes
|
|
|
|
Both compatibility switches default to the physical, unique-item behavior:
|
|
|
|
```lua
|
|
Config.Phone.Unique = true
|
|
Config.Sim.Enabled = true
|
|
```
|
|
|
|
For backwards compatibility, an omitted switch is also treated as `true`.
|
|
|
|
With `Config.Phone.Unique = true`, every phone item is one transferable physical Device. Its unique
|
|
15-digit IMEI is stored in item metadata, so its settings, PIN, local app data, linked iFruit
|
|
account, and installed SIM travel with that item. The item must be non-stackable.
|
|
|
|
With `Config.Phone.Unique = false`, the server assigns each framework character one persistent
|
|
virtual Device. Possessing any configured phone item grants access to that Device, but the item does
|
|
not own its IMEI or data. Losing a handset therefore removes access only until the character obtains
|
|
another one; the replacement opens the same data, PIN, account session, and number. Phone items may
|
|
be stackable in this mode, although at least one phone item is still required to use or receive the
|
|
phone. The character mapping is server-authoritative and uses the framework character identifier,
|
|
never a client-supplied owner value.
|
|
|
|
With `Config.Sim.Enabled = true`, a physical registered or anonymous SIM item must be inserted before
|
|
the Device has cellular service. SIM items remain unique and non-stackable. With
|
|
`Config.Sim.Enabled = false`, SIM inventory items are not required. The first time a Device without
|
|
an attached SIM is resolved, the server creates an anonymous virtual SIM with a random unique phone
|
|
number using `Config.Sim.NumberPrefix` and `NumberLength`; `NumberGroups` controls its display
|
|
format. Physical SIM insertion and ejection are disabled in this mode. An already attached physical
|
|
SIM and its number are preserved when SIM requirements are disabled.
|
|
|
|
The switches are independent. An automatic number follows a physical handset when unique phones are
|
|
enabled and follows the character's persistent virtual Device when unique phones are disabled.
|
|
Likewise, a physical SIM inserted while unique phones are disabled belongs to the character's
|
|
virtual Device and remains available after replacing the handset.
|
|
|
|
### Existing installations and first use
|
|
|
|
After changing an existing installation to `Config.Phone.Unique = false`, the first phone item a
|
|
character uses establishes the persistent mapping. If that item has a valid legacy IMEI which is not
|
|
already mapped to another character, the complete existing Device is adopted. This preserves its
|
|
local content, PIN, linked account, and attached SIM. If the legacy IMEI cannot be adopted, the
|
|
server creates a fresh virtual Device instead. Historic unique Devices did not record an owner, so
|
|
the character carrying a handset on its first use after the change is the character that claims it.
|
|
|
|
When `Config.Sim.Enabled = false`, an existing attached physical SIM is kept; only Devices without a
|
|
SIM receive a random virtual one. If SIM cards are enabled again, automatically created virtual SIMs
|
|
are detached during resource startup so those Devices once again require a physical SIM. Stored
|
|
character-to-Device mappings remain available, but changing back to unique phones does not copy a
|
|
virtual Device's data onto an arbitrary inventory item. Treat production mode changes as migrations
|
|
and restart the resource after updating the configuration.

## Requirements
|
|
|
|
- ESX Legacy (`es_extended`), Qbox (`qbx_core`), or QBCore (`qb-core`). The bridge selects a running supported framework when `Config.Bridge.Framework` is set to `"auto"`.
|
|
- A supported inventory: `ox_inventory`, `qb-inventory`, `lj-inventory`, `qs-inventory`, `codem-inventory`, `core_inventory`, `mf-inventory`, or `smx-inventory`. The bridge auto-detects a running provider and normalizes metadata, slots, counts, item mutations, and usable-item callbacks. `mf-inventory` and `smx-inventory` require ESX. Because SMX stores standard ESX items as stacks, its adapter persists one active Phone/SIM metadata record per player and item type in ESX player metadata.
|
|
- An inventory item named `phone`. It must be non-stackable when `Config.Phone.Unique = true` and may be stackable when it is `false`.
|
|
- When `Config.Sim.Enabled = true`, two unique, non-stackable inventory items named `sky_phone_sim_registered` and `sky_phone_sim_anonymous`. Their metadata is initialized automatically on first use, so shops and crafting recipes add plain items without supplying a number. These item definitions are not required when SIM cards are disabled.
|
|
- `oxmysql` with MySQL/MariaDB.
|
|
- `pma-voice` when `Config.Calls.VoiceProvider` is set to `"pma"`.
|
|
- A FiveManage V3 Media API token for Camera photo/video uploads and Gallery deletion. Set the
|
|
server-only `Config.Media.FiveManage.ApiKey` in `sky_phone/config/media.lua`; the token is never
|
|
sent to NUI because clients receive temporary presigned upload URLs instead.
|
|
- `yaca-voice`, `pma-voice`, or `saltychat` when the Radio app is enabled. `Config.Radio.VoiceProvider = "auto"` selects the first running provider in that order.

## Radio app
|
|
|
|
The built-in Radio app supports a primary frequency, volume, recent channels, participant lists, automatic rejoin, join/leave notifications, and an optional service number. YACA and SaltyChat support the configured secondary frequency; PMA Voice exposes one radio channel, so the secondary input is hidden automatically.
|
|
|
|
Configure frequency bounds and precision, restricted channel ranges and allowed jobs, history length, defaults, badge validation, radio display-name permissions, and the built-in speaker HUD under `Config.Radio`. `Config.Radio.DisplayName.AllowedJobs` maps authoritative framework job names to their minimum grade. Unlisted jobs cannot change the name; an empty name restores the normal player or character name. Channel and display-name access are always checked server-side. `Config.Radio.Hud` controls the phone-owned overlay, its screen edge, offsets, and recent-speaker duration without depending on another HUD resource. Active-speaker highlighting uses the YACA radio events; the Radio app itself continues to support every configured voice provider.
|
|
|
|
Radio profiles are stored in `sky_phone_radio_profiles`. Runtime migration creates the table automatically; fresh installations receive it through `sky_phone/sql/install.sql`.

Inventory metadata has no framework-wide standard: providers differ in export names, callback payloads, slot handling, and whether metadata is called `metadata` or `info`. For that reason, `sky_phone` uses explicit provider adapters instead of guessing exports at runtime. Every supported adapter implements slot lookup, item lookup, metadata replacement, capacity handling, add/remove operations, and usable-item registration. Providers without a separate capacity export use their authoritative add operation as the final capacity gate. Phone item metadata is authoritative only when `Config.Phone.Unique = true`; in non-unique mode the persistent character mapping is authoritative instead.
|
|
|
|
When physical SIMs are enabled and a SIM is ejected or replaced, the returned inventory item is rebuilt from the authoritative `sky_phone_sims` row. Its metadata contains `sim_metadata_version`, `sim_id`, `phone_number`, `formatted_number`, and `sim_type`. Registered SIMs additionally contain `firstname`, `lastname`, `birthdate`, and `registered_at`. The internal framework owner identifier remains database-only. Inserting the item again resolves the SIM by `sim_id`; contacts and device/cloud data remain attached to their existing Device or cloud persistence instead of being copied into inventory metadata. Automatically created virtual SIMs remain database-only and never become inventory items.
|
|
|
|
For `ox_inventory`, configure the phone with `stack = false` when `Config.Phone.Unique = true`; it may use `stack = true` in non-unique mode. Physical SIM items always use `stack = false` and are only needed when `Config.Sim.Enabled = true`. Every usable item should use `consume = 0`. Do not configure a client event or export. Ox then completes its normal server-authoritative use flow and emits `ox_inventory:usedItem`; the bridge resolves the authoritative slot again and only opens the matching Device or SIM. A client export would return before Ox calls `useItem` and therefore prevent `ox_inventory:usedItem` from being emitted.
